La programación web se divide en dos grandes áreas: el backend y el frontend. El backend se encarga de la lógica del servidor, la gestión de bases de datos y la infraestructura, utilizando herramientas como MySQL, PostgreSQL, y MongoDB para bases de datos, y servicios en la nube como AWS y Google Cloud.